Ida,

Legacy customers on the old Bramford contracts move to +12% pricing from Q3. Grandfathered rates end for all accounts signed before the Tallenmere migration. Branch managers must notify affected clients sixty days out; scripts are in the shared folder. Expect pushback from the Norvik region — hold firm, exceptions only via my sign-off until you take over. Retention offers capped at 5%.

The confidential note on the underlying business plan is appended below.

internal memo for tagef-hadup: Gross margin on Ulaath came in at 15 percent against a plan of 5 percent. Only 7 of the 120 pilot accounts renewed Ulaath, so a churn review is set for October 15.

[ ] Verify the static-analysis baseline file for Quillmark is checked into the ceremony branch before keys are cut. The baseline (lint-baseline.toml) must match the hash recorded in the ceremony ledger; any drift means someone touched suppressed findings after freeze. Future maintainers: do not regenerate the baseline during a ceremony, ever. If the signing workstation needs to be unsealed to re-verify the hash, unlock it with the passphrase below.

strongbox words: druath-quenael

Subject: Parchmill cut-over wrap-up

Hi — quick summary for your review. We cut over to the new Parchmill markdown pipeline last night with no rollbacks. Sanitization now happens pre-cache, so stale unsafe HTML can't leak from old entries; we also purged the render cache entirely. One straggler worker ran the old build for ten minutes, already terminated. The production pipeline currently runs with these settings.

config for bawip-badup:
ULAAEL_HOST=ulaael.zemvarsys.internal
ULAAEL_PORT=8000